It wasn't the map sensor, it wasn't the TPS sensor, it wasn't the IACV, it wasn't the ELD error code, it wasn't o2 sensor, it wasn't any bad grounds, it wasn't the wrong TPS voltage which was off by a few .0 volts, it was............
THE ****ING TIMING!
It was too retarded, so I centred it for now, don't have a timing light, so it's dead centre right now with the head, car is running soooooooo good!
Thanks alot for all the input from everyone, ESPECIALLY Ben!!!!!! If it wasn't for him I wouldn't know how to troubleshoot everything.
Bookmarks